Abstract :
In this work, tracking performance affects of the application of topographic state constraint information was investigated in a ground target tracking scenario utilizing a GMTI radar by using unscented Kalman filter based VS-IMM algorithm as well as VS-SIR particle filter and the tracking results of the aforementioned filters were compared to the results achieved by an unconstrained IMM filter. It was observed that application of topographic state constraints helped the performance of tracking algorithms for tracking onroad targets. However, it was also seen that constrained trackers showed error spikes greater than those of the unconstrained filter when either targets left roads or approached junctions.
